Key Features
- Rugged Outsole: A luggy rubber outsole provides excellent traction and grip for multi-directional movement on court or uneven urban surfaces.
- Cushioned Midsole: The K-EVA cushioned midsole delivers shock absorption and comfort for extended walking and training sessions.
- Memory Footbed: Full-length premium memory footbed offers adaptive support that helps reduce foot fatigue during long days.
- Moisture-Wicking Sockliner: Ortholite sockliner in classic black/white helps keep feet cooler and more comfortable during play or daily wear.
- Durable Leather Upper: A chunky leather silhouette blends streetwear aesthetics with a sturdy build that stands up to regular use.
- Versatile Performance: Optimized for cross training and tennis, the shoe supports quick lateral movements while remaining suitable for casual wear.
Who It's For
The ST329 CMF is best for men who want a single shoe that works on the tennis court and around town: players who need reliable traction and arch support, commuters who walk long distances, and anyone who favors the chunky dad-shoe look without sacrificing function. The wide fit and roomy toe box make it especially suitable for those with broader feet or anyone who prefers extra space up front.
Those who should look elsewhere include runners seeking a lightweight road-running trainer or athletes needing highly specialized court shoes with extreme lateral stability and cutaway flexibility. If a minimalist or ultra-light running feel is your priority, the ST329 CMF's chunkier leather design may feel too substantial.

Specifications
| Model | ST329 CMF |
| Upper | Leather |
| Midsole | K-EVA cushioned midsole |
| Footbed | Full-length premium memory footbed |
| Outsole | Rugged luggy rubber outsole |
| Sockliner | Moisture-wicking Ortholite |
| Fit | Wide |
